Perhaps try Gettysburg 078, it also utilises the BIG Gettysburg map.
Alternatively, you could play the campaign (a series of linked battles) in Campaign Gettysburg (click on 'cp_start' in the Campaign Gettysburg folder).

You should also know that Campaign Gettysburg includes extensive designer notes (click on Help and select Campaign Notes when the game is open).

You'll want an opponent who is a good fast responder to play any big map scenario, the AI is completely hopeless on large maps (I'm unsure how the AI fares in the campaign from Campaign Gettysburg).

Inside the Campaign folder of my Gettysburg are 3084 scenario files, since there is one with weather and one without that is 1542 scenarios for the Campaign.
Not sure how many scenarios were in the original game list as I have a ton of additional scenarios in my game I've collected over the years.

I seem to recall Doug Strickler saying something about a utility that took a scenario and created a couple options with different arrival times and locations.
For example there are 24 variations on 1. The Battle of Brandy Station, June 9, 1863, to access them outside the Campaign game.

If you open the game, close the Selection Dialog then click File/New you will get the Open Dialog
Go to to the Look In pull down menu, click on the arrow
then move to the Gettysburg main folder, then the Campaign folder
The scenarios can now be selected.
